Description
Pyridine, 3-Ethyl-2-Ethynyl- (9Ci) is a specialized pyridine derivative characterized by its unique ethynyl and ethyl substituents, which impart distinct reactivity and functionality. This compound serves as a valuable advanced intermediate in organic synthesis, particularly for constructing complex heterocyclic systems and functionalized molecules. It is primarily utilized by pharmaceutical research and agrochemical development teams seeking to innovate new active ingredients.

Basic Information
| Product Name | Pyridine, 3-Ethyl-2-Ethynyl- (9Ci) |
| CAS No. | 96439-97-3 |
| Molecular Formula | C9H9N |
| Molecular Weight | 131.18 g/mol |
| Synonyms | 3-Ethyl-2-ethynylpyridine; 2-Ethynyl-3-ethylpyridine; Pyridine, 3-ethyl-2-ethynyl-; 3-Ethylpyridine-2-ethyne; 2-(Ethynyl)-3-ethylpyridine |

Storage
Preserve in a tightly closed container, protected from light. Store under an inert atmosphere (e.g., nitrogen or argon) in a cool, dry, and well-ventilated area. Recommended storage temperature is 2-8°C for long-term stability. This material is easily oxidized and moisture-sensitive; ensure containers are sealed immediately after use.
